MINUTES OF THE SPECIAL MEETING OF THE COUNCIL <br />OF THE CITY OF I~RTH OLMSTED <br />JULY 25, 1991 <br />8:15 P.M. <br />Present: Council President Boehmer, Council Members Leonard, Lind, <br />McKay, Nashar, Beringer, Tallon. <br />Also Present: Mayor Ed Boyle, Finance Director and Acting Clerk of <br />Council James Burns. <br />Absent: Council Member Bahas. <br />President BoeYuner called the special meeting to order at 8:15 p.m. in <br />Council Chambers, 5200 Dover Center Road, North Olmsted, Ohio. <br />LEGISLATION <br />Resolution No. 91-110 was introduced and placed on first reading by Mr. <br />McKay on behalf of the Mayor and entire Council. A resolution <br />authorizing the Mayor to submit applications for financial assistance <br />for certain municipal improvements, and declaring an emergency. Mr. <br />McKay moved for suspension of the rules requiring three readings and <br />committee review; second by Mrs. Beringer; passed unanimously. Mr. <br />McKay moved for adoption; second by Mrs. 5aringer; passed unanimously. <br />Resolution No. 91-110 adopted. <br />Ordinance No. 91-111 was introduced and placed on first reading by Mr. <br />Tallon. An ordinance authorizing the Director of Fublic Service to make <br />emergency repairs on the sanitary manholes near the Wastewater Treatment <br />Plant, without public bidding, and declaring an emergency. Mr. Tallon <br />moved for suspension of the rules requiring three readings and commmttee <br />review; second by Mrs, Beringer; passed unanimously. Mr. Tallon moved <br />for adoption; second by Mrs. Beringer; passed unanimously. Ordinance <br />No. 91-111 adopted. <br />MISCE~LLAN~~TS BUSINESS <br />Mr. M y move to excuse the absence of Mrs. Babas; second by Mrs. <br />Beringer; passed unanimously. <br />With the agenda being completed, President Boehmer adjourned the meeting <br />at 8:19 p.m. <br />~~ <br />Barbara L.
